It is easy to get very stiff when chipping

as the technique is similar to putting

where the wrists are kept out of the

stroke. The following exercise can help

to promote the correct movement of

the body when playing a chip shot.

Take a ball with your right hand (if you

play right handed) and position

yourself to throw the ball underarm

towards the flag. You will find that you

naturally open your body up to the

target so that your right arm has more

space in which to move ( ).

Now throw the ball and note how your

lower body naturally rotates and your

weight moves to the left side (

). The further you throw the ball, the

more your body will rotate. Do this a

few times and then take a club and

practise the movement without a ball.

Then try with a ball, taking note of how

you finish the movement ( ). If

it feels the same as the throwing action,

then you are on the right track and

chipping will become a more natural

movement.

Allowing your body to move towards

the target and to naturally rotate is one

of the keys to chipping well. If you

stand still with no movement, you will

have a hard job making the correct

contact with the ball.

The nearest main town to Castro Marim,

historic Vila Real de Santo António's

origins can be traced back to a specific

date 30th December 1773 - the day on

which the Royal Charter founding the

town was signed. The town was built

quickly under the iron will of the Marquis

of Pombal, prime minister to King José I

(1714-1777). The task of marking out the

street plan was started on 2nd March

1774 and by 6th August the Town Hall,

the Customs House and the barracks

had already been completed, and the

church was in its early stages.

In the town centre stands an obelisk, a

symbol of the power of the King and his

prime minister. The streets are arranged

on a grid pattern, as straight as soldiers

on parade, leading off from a broad,

open square. The façades of the houses

reflect the balanced forms of a sober and

restrained architectural style. Vila Real de

Santo António is a perfect example of the

ideals of the 18th century put into

practice.

The town's formality contrasts with the

gentle landscapes along the banks of the

Guadiana river where, here and there,

esplanades provide oases of cool and

welcome relief from the heat of the sun.

The end of the 19th century and the

decades that followed were a time of

prosperity for Vila Real de Santo António.

The presence of sardines and tuna in the

waters off the Algarve coast turned the

town into a major canning centre, while

its port was much frequented by the

ships that sailed up the Guadiana to load

the ore dung from the mines at São

Domingos. One indication of the

dynamism and wealth of the town at this

stage is that it was the first place in the

Algarve to have gas lighting in 1886.

The town's history does not, however,

begin with the foundation of Vila Real de

Santo António. This part of the coast has

been inhabited since ancient times, as

can be seen from the dolmen and tholos -

a beehive shaped tomb - in Nora near

Cacela. Under the Romans and later the

Moors, Cacela became an important

town. After its castle was captured by

Paio Peres Correia, master of the Order

of Santiago in 1240, Cacela was the

jumping -off point of the reconquest of

the whole of the Algarve.

Today, Vila Real de Santo António and its

municipality glory in the tourist trade that

has grown up around its magnificent

beaches. Fishing, agriculture and

commerce are the mainstays of an

economy that is expanding and

diversifying.

Places to see

The Church

The Museum

was built in the 18th century and has since suffered fire damage on a

number of occasions. The church contains a fine collection of 18th century statues,

most notable is a Nossa Senhora da Encarnção or Our Lady of the Incarnation by the

sculptor Machado de Castro. The stained glass windows in the main chapel and the

baptistery, which were installed in the 1940's, are by the Algarvean artist, Joaquim

Rebocho.

is home to an exhibition of works by the painter and engraver Manuel

Cabanas, who was born in the town and after whom the museum is named. It contains

the largest collection of wooden engravings in Portugal, as well as an interesting

collection of more than 200 stones that were once used as part of the lithographic

process to print designs on tins of tuna and sardines.
